Trump is expected to sign an executive order today that would remove the enforcement that made it illegal for US companied to bribe foreign officials

President Donald Trump is expected to sign an executive order on Monday directing the Department of Justice (DOJ) to suspend enforcement of the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A), a nearly 50-year-old law that bans American companies and certain foreign firms from bribing foreign officials to secure business deals.
